Academic Support

What licensing terms apply to academic downloads?
All public datasets are released under CC BY-NC 4.0. Commercial or derivative uses require a separate license. Academic publications using our data must cite "1990 Web Archive, [Year]" and include the snapshot DOI.
How do I get institutional Shibboleth access?
Contact your university library's digital preservation liaison or email us at partners@1990webarchive.org with your institution's SAML metadata. We typically configure federated access within 2 weeks.
Are there rate limits on the Research API?
Yes. Standard academic accounts are limited to 500 requests per minute and 10GB per month. High-volume computational humanities projects can apply for elevated quotas upon proposal review.
Can I use archived content in thesis publications?
Absolutely. We encourage scholarly use. Please use our auto-generated citation tool for accurate DOI linking. If your thesis requires raw HTML reproduction, ensure it falls under fair use/fair dealing guidelines for your jurisdiction.
Do you provide IRB documentation support?
We provide standardized data provenance certificates and retention policies that satisfy most IRB requirements. For sensitive collections (e.g., personal GeoCities pages), we offer redacted academic copies to protect privacy.
